许多使用VISTA的用户发现,他们的笔记本电池总是比预期使用的更快。不过微软的解释是很多的无线访问节点并没有针对新操作系统的省电模式进行配置。所以微软公司在最后一刻把默认的无线电力设置改为了 “最佳性能”。
这样无线网卡的功率在VISTA下就被调整到了最大,很多网友就认为在VISTA系统中无线信号传输的效率更高,而且也有很多读者确实发现在同样地理位置同样设备XP系统和VISTA系统下无线网络信号强度显示的是不同的。那么是不是在VISTA下无线信号就一定比XP下强很多呢?今天我们就来研究下这个问题,揭穿VISTA系统中无线信号强的谎言。
一、无线信号显示强度比较:
正因为在很多用户使用VISTA测试版时发现了无线网络连接的众多问题,而且这些问题都是由于Vista在连接Wi-Fi热点时对端设备不支持802.11省电协议的硬件所引起的。所以为了避免同样问题的发生,微软公司在发布正式版的最后时刻将默认的无线网卡电力管理模式变乘了“最佳模式”,这样他的耗电量将大大提高。
那么同样设备同样地理位置在XP系统和VISTA系统是否真的信号强度有很大区别呢?笔者正好在家中的笔记本上安装了XP和VISTA双系统,因此对此问题进行了详细测试。
首先在XP系统下用笔者的TP-LINK 510G无线网卡连接TP-LINK的无线路由器。由于笔者的计算机离无线路由器比较远,所以在XP系统中的“查看无线网络”的无线信号强度只有一格。
560)this.style.width=560;" border=1> |
接下来笔者又把当前系统切换到了VISTA中,在VISTA操作系统中我们可以看到同样的设备同样的无线网络同样的地理位置下无线信号强度变成了四格。
560)this.style.width=560;" border=1> |
那么是不是在VISTA系统下无线网卡能够更好的捕捉信号呢?是否VISTA系统下的无线传输性能要好于XP系统呢?接下来我们通过无线参数来对比下。
二、XP系统下无线参数的捕获:
衡量一个无线网络的传输和接收性能如何并不是看“无线网络连接”中显示的信号强弱格数,我们应该通过具体的无线信号参数来判断,让事实说话。笔者决定用业界最常用的network stumbler
无线信号检测工具来捕获无线参数。
第一步:首先在XP下查看无线网络的连接状态。
560)this.style.width=560;" border=1> |
第二步:在XP系统中安装network stumbler。
560)this.style.width=560;" border=1> |
第三步:设置完安装目录后复制必须文件到本地硬盘,最后出现completed提示,点“Close”按钮完成安装工作。
560)this.style.width=560;" border=1> |
第四步:接下来启动network stumbler,我们先选择要监视和捕获的设备信息,通过Device下拉菜单选择,例如笔者的就是tp-link 11b/g wireless adapter ndis 5.1。
560)this.style.width=560;" border=1> |
第五步:设置正确后我们的network stumbler就可以监视tp-link 11b/g wireless adapter ndis 5.1发现的无线信号了。对端设备的MAC地址,无线网络的SSID号以及使用的频段和速度还有信噪比等信息都会显示出来。
560)this.style.width=560;" border=1> |
第六步:经过检测我们可以看到无线信号的信噪比基本保持在-70到-80之间,大概稳定在-72dBm,而且信号的强弱也比较稳定,波动不大。
560)this.style.width=560;" border=1> |
小提示:
什么是dBM?首先我们需要知道的是无线信号dBm都是负数,最大是0。因此测量出来的dBm值肯定都是负数。因为dBm值只在一种情况下为0,那就是在理想状态下经过实验测量的结果,一般我们认为dBm为0是其最大值,意味着接收方把发射方发射的所有无线信号都接收到了,即无线路由器发射多少功率,接收的无线网卡就获得多少功率。当然这是在理想状态下测量的,在实际中即使将无线网卡挨着无线路由器的发射天线也不会达到dBm为0的效果。所以说测量出来的dBm值都是负数,另
三、VISTA系统下无线参数的捕获:
既然前面我们对XP系统中无线信号参数进行了捕获,下面我们看看VISTA系统下同样的无线参数信号如何。当然测量的环境和上面一样,地理位置一样,使用的设备一样。
第一步:首先查看VISTA系统中无线网络连接信号状况。
560)this.style.width=560;" border=1> |
第二步:接下来安装network stumbler,安装时需要“确认”安装操作,这也是VISTA系统中的特别设置。点“运行”按钮继续。
560)this.style.width=560;" border=1> |
第三步:接下来要容许该程序访问您的计算机,点“允许”通过。这样才能运行VISTA系统未能识别的程序。
560)this.style.width=560;" border=1> |
第四步:之后的操作和XP下一样,完成network stumbler的安装操作点Close按钮关闭即可。
560)this.style.width=560;" border=1> |
第五步:接下来我们直接运行桌面的network stumbler图标,你会发现打开network stumbler后在下方会出现一个“拒绝访问”的提示,根本无法发现任何AP信息。
560)this.style.width=560;" border=1> |
第六步:实际上上面遇到的问题就是由于VISTA系统中UAC验证机制造成的,默认情况下普通用户权限是无法实现对无线网卡监控目的的,因此会出现“拒绝访问”提示。要想拥有对无线网卡监控的管理权就需要在桌面的network stumbler图标上点鼠标右键然后选“以管理员身份运行”。
560)this.style.width=560;" border=1> |
第七步:再次点“允许”network stumbler这个未能被VISTA系统识别的程序访问您的计算机。
560)this.style.width=560;" border=1> |
第八步:启动network stumbler后我们就可以像XP系统中那样进行操作了,选择对无线设备后会发现目前网络中存在的无线信号。
560)this.style.width=560;" border=1> |
第九步:和XP系统一样,VISTA下的network stumbler也会发现无线网络对端设备的MAC地址,SSID号,无线信号使用的频段,速度和一些基本信息。
560)this.style.width=560;" border=1> |
第十步:来到信噪比显示窗口我们就可以看到在VISTA系统中无线信号接收和发送的参数信息了,可以发现信号强度比较不错,大概在-70dBm和-80dBm之间,稳定在-75dBm。
560)this.style.width=560;" border=1> |
四、总 结:
从我们的两次实验可以看出无线信号的传输在VISTA系统中并没有特别的优势,同样的设备和同样的地理位置在XP系统中无线信号强度为-72dBm,而VISTA系统中信号强度为-75dBm。
这说明在系统中显示的无线信号强度那种按照格来判断强弱的信息并不准确,虽然同样信号和设备位置在VISTA下能够达到四格而XP系统下仅仅为一格,但是用工具测量无线信号参数后发现两者并没有太多的差别,反而XP下要好一些。可以说那种VISTA系统下无线信号强的结论是个确确实实的谎言。